chr9-130452225-C-T

Variant summary

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-8 ACMG points: 0P and 8B. BP4_StrongBS2

The NM_054012.4(ASS1):​c.-4C>T variant causes a splice region, 5 prime UTR change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.000307 in 1,614,052 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, including 3 homozygotes.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. 3/3 splice prediction tools predict no significant impact on normal splicing.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ars).

Genes affected
ASS1 (HGNC:758): (argininosuccinate synthase 1) The protein encoded by this gene catalyzes the penultimate step of the arginine biosynthetic pathway. There are approximately 10 to 14 copies of this gene including the pseudogenes scattered across the human genome, among which the one located on chromosome 9 appears to be the only functional gene for argininosuccinate synthetase. Mutations in the chromosome 9 copy of this gene cause citrullinemia. Two transcript variants encoding the same protein have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Aug 2012]

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ingMolecular Genetics, Royal Melbourne HospitalApr 11, 2023This sequence change in ASS1 is located in the 5' untranslated region. It introduces an alternative initiation codon and alters the Kozak consensus sequence, which plays an essential role in protein translation initiation. No functional assays have been reported to assess if the variant affects protein translation. The highest population minor allele frequency in the population database gnomAD v2.1 is 0.18% (55/30,574 alleles) in the South Asian population. This variant has been reported as likely pathogenic, a variant of uncertain significance, and likely benign (ClinVar ID: 203632). This variant has been observed with a variant of uncertain significance in an individual with citrullinaemia (PMID: 28111830). Based on the classification scheme RMH Modified ACMG Guidelines v1.6.1, this variant is classified as a VARIANT OF UNCERTAIN SIGNIFICANCE. Following criteria are met: none. -

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ingWomen's Health and Genetics/Laboratory Corporation of America, LabCorpApr 13, 2023Variant summary: ASS1 c.-4C>T is located in the untranslated mRNA region upstream of the initiation codon.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00056 in 250834 control chromosomes in the gnomAD database, including 1 homozygotes. This frequency is not significantly higher than estimated for a pathogenic variant in ASS1 causing Citrullinemia Type I (0.00056 vs 0.0041), allowing no conclusion about variant significance. The variant was reported in the literature without strong evidence for causality. To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ating its impact on protein function have been reported. Seven clinical diagnostic laboratories have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ar after 2014 and classified as VUS (n=5), Likely Pathogenic (n=1) and Likely Benign (n=1).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as uncertain significance. -
